Nephilengys malabarensis
Nephilengys malabarensis, same species as http://www.projectnoah.org/spottings/897.... The photo shows the spider's underside. This female spider is about 15 mm in length. Bright orange colors can be seen under its head and abdomen. Legs striped white and black.
Gaps in Rose Cabin inn buildings, Kundasang, Sabah.
This orb-weaver is one of the largest and commonest spider species that I have ever seen in Kundasang. >>>Map accuracy : 20m diameter.
